The color #ACBFA2 is a grayish green that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 172, 191, 162 and HSL values of 99°, 18%, 69%.

Complementary Colors for #ACBFA2
The complementary color for #ACBFA2 is #B4A2BE.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
Shades of #ACBFA2
These are the darker variations of #ACBFA2.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#8A9982 and #677361. This progression shows how #ACBFA2 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
